AI Summary

  • Expands complaint authority to include facility employees in addition to patients for invasive medical procedure facilities, and allows inspections upon receipt of such complaints or adverse events.

  • Requires accrediting organizations for facilities performing invasive medical procedures to be entirely independent from the facilities they accredit with no conflicts of interest.

  • Defines "invasive medical procedure" as any medical procedure requiring anesthesia, major conduction anesthesia, or sedation, including dental and podiatric procedures.

  • Authorizes the Department of Health and Social Services to order closure of any facility posing substantial risk to public health or safety during investigations or inspections.

  • Requires the Department to promulgate final rules and regulations within six months of enactment and notify the General Assembly by September 16, 2013, of any changes in accreditation organizations due to new independence requirements.

Legislative Description

An Act To Amend Title 16 Of The Delaware Code Relating To Invasive Medical Procedure Facilities.
